
Creandum in €10m round for Billie
Creandum has led a €10m series-A funding round for Berlin-based online factoring company Billie just 10 months after its seed round.
Rocket Internet, Speedinvest, Avala Capital and Picus Capital backed the company in February 2017 and have all reinvested in the latest financing round.
Billie has brought the fundraising technique of factoring online by allowing small businesses to raise capital by selling their accounts receivable via its online platform.
In August, Billie announced a strategic partnership with payment technology company Wirecard.
Previous funding
Rocket Internet, Speedinvest, Avala and Picus invested €3.5m in Billie's seed round in February 2017.
Company
Founded in 2016, Billie provides an online factoring service to small businesses in Germany. It allows companies to create a funding framework of up to €200,000 a month via a traditional factoring contract but without a long-term commitment. The German factoring association said that its members' sales rose by 3.77% in 2016 to €216.8bn.
People
Billie – Christian Grobe (founder).
